An exciting opportunity has arisen for an experienced Residential Property Solicitor or Legal Executive to join a successful and expanding property team. You will manage a varied caseload of residential conveyancing matters from instruction through to post-completion, delivering a high standard of service to a broad client base.

Responsibilities will include:

  • Managing a full caseload of residential conveyancing transactions.
  • Handling sales, purchases, transfers of equity, re-mortgages and lease extensions.
  • Conducting title investigations and property searches.
  • Drafting and reviewing contracts and supporting documentation.
  • Liaising with clients, estate agents, lenders and other third parties.
  • Providing practical legal advice and maintaining high levels of client care.
  • Ensuring compliance with all relevant regulatory and legal requirements.

Applications are sought from Solicitors or Legal Executives with a minimum of 3 years' PQE and proven experience handling residential conveyancing matters independently. You will demonstrate:

  • Strong technical knowledge of residential property law and conveyancing procedures.
  • Excellent communication and client relationship management skills.
  • The ability to manage a busy caseload efficiently with minimal supervision.
  • Strong organisational skills and attention to detail.
  • Experience using case management systems and legal technology.
